Built In Shelving Service in Frederick, MD
Built-in shelving services involve designing, constructing, and installing custom shelving units that are integrated directly into the walls of a home. These projects often include features such as built-in bookcases, storage niches, or display shelves in living rooms, bedrooms, or home offices. Homeowners typically request built-in shelving to maximize space, create a seamless look, or add functional storage that complements the interior design. Before requesting this service, property owners should consider the intended use of the shelves, the style and finish that best match the space, and any structural details or limitations within the walls where the shelving will be installed.
Understanding the scope of the project is essential for homeowners planning built-in shelving services. This includes assessing the available wall space, determining the desired dimensions, and choosing materials that align with the aesthetic and durability needs. Property owners often want to know about the customization options, installation process, and how the finished shelves will integrate with existing decor. Clarifying these details can help ensure the final result enhances the functionality and appearance of the home while meeting specific storage or display requirements.

Common Built In Shelving Service Jobs
Custom Built-In Shelving - tailored shelving solutions to maximize space and style in living areas.
Bookcase Installations - integrated shelving units designed for books, decor, and organization.
Closet Shelving Systems - efficient storage solutions built directly into closet spaces.
Entertainment Center Shelving - built-in units to house media equipment and accessories seamlessly.
Mudroom Shelving - practical shelving options for entryways to keep shoes and accessories organized.
Wall Niche Shelving - recessed shelves that add storage and visual interest to any room.
Built In Shelving Service Questions
What types of built-in shelving services are available? Services include custom installation of shelves in closets, living rooms, kitchens, and garages to maximize storage space and improve organization.
Can built-in shelves be added to existing walls? Yes, built-in shelving can be integrated into existing walls to create seamless storage solutions that match the room's design.
What materials are used for built-in shelves? Common materials include wood, MDF, and laminate, chosen for durability and aesthetic compatibility with the space.
Are built-in shelves suitable for all room types? Built-in shelving is versatile and can be customized to suit various room styles and functions, from decorative displays to practical storage.
